Tympanic Membrane Assessment

The most effective assessment of the tympanic membrane should be performed using pneumatic otoscopy, which allows visualization of the membrane and evaluation of its mobility through the application of positive and negative pressure.1

Examination Techniques

Primary Assessment Methods

  • Pneumatic otoscopy is the gold standard for tympanic membrane examination, creating an air-tight seal in the ear canal and using a rubber bulb to change pressure to assess membrane mobility 1
  • A normal tympanic membrane moves briskly with applied pressure, while movement is minimal or sluggish when middle ear fluid is present 1
  • Careful examination should specifically search for retraction pockets, ossicular erosion, and areas of atelectasis and atrophy 1

Advanced Assessment Methods

  • Otomicroscopy provides a magnified binocular view with good depth perception when there is uncertainty about normal structures 1
  • Tympanometry offers objective measurement of middle ear function by creating graphs showing how energy is reflected while canal pressure varies from negative to positive 1, 2
  • Standard tympanometry uses a 226 Hz probe tone for adults and children over 6 months, while 1,000 Hz is more appropriate for infants under 6 months due to their naturally stiffer tympanic membranes 2

Normal Tympanic Membrane Characteristics

  • The normal tympanic membrane appears pearly gray, translucent, and has good mobility when assessed with pneumatic otoscopy 1, 3
  • Normal mobility is a key distinguishing feature from conditions like acute otitis media where mobility is limited or absent 3
  • The resonance frequency of a normal tympanic membrane typically ranges from 226 Hz to 1,000 Hz 2

Pathological Findings

Acute Otitis Media

  • A bulging tympanic membrane is most useful for diagnosing acute otitis media 1
  • In acute otitis media, the tympanic membrane appears distinctly erythematous, bulging, and cloudy with limited or absent mobility 3

Otitis Media with Effusion

  • An opaque or cloudy tympanic membrane is most useful for diagnosing otitis media with effusion 1
  • Tympanometry typically shows a flat tracing (Type B) in otitis media with effusion 3
  • Children with chronic otitis media with effusion are at risk for structural changes of the tympanic membrane due to inflammatory mediators 1

Swimmer's Ear (Acute Otitis Externa)

  • The tympanic membrane maintains good mobility when assessed with pneumatic otoscopy, distinguishing it from acute otitis media 3
  • The membrane may show some erythema extending from ear canal inflammation, potentially causing confusion with acute otitis media 3
  • Tympanometry typically shows a normal peaked curve (Type A) in swimmer's ear 3

Documentation Recommendations

  • Record the status of the tympanic membrane separately from ear canal findings 3
  • Document whether the tympanic membrane is fully visualized, partially visualized, or not visualized due to canal edema 3
  • Note the mobility of the tympanic membrane if pneumatic otoscopy was performed 3
  • For perforations, document size, site, and location as these factors influence healing outcomes 4

Common Pitfalls and Caveats

  • Visualization of the tympanic membrane may be difficult due to ear canal edema and discharge, potentially requiring gentle cleaning before adequate assessment 3
  • Complete otoscopic examination may not be possible on the first visit for some patients, requiring anti-inflammatory medications or otic flushing to visualize the entire ear canal and tympanic membrane 5
  • Increased stiffness of the tympanic membrane can lead to conductive hearing loss by impeding sound energy transmission to the middle ear ossicles 2
  • Factors associated with poor healing of traumatic perforations include postero-superior location, large size, and penetrating injuries 4
